🎸Alex Lifeson's rhythm guitar parts in Tom Sawyer showcase his use of extended chord voicings and arpeggios to fill the harmonic space in the absence of a keyboard player.
🥁Neil Pert's drumming in Tom Sawyer features intricate and improvisational patterns, including a notable section in a 7/8 time signature.
🎹Geddy Lee's use of synthesizers, particularly the Oberheim OBX, adds unique textures and the iconic growl sound to the song.
📝The lyrics of Tom Sawyer, written by Neil Pert and Pye Dubois, explore themes of individualism, self-perception, and reconciling one's true self with how others perceive them.
🎙️The vocal performance in Tom Sawyer showcases Geddy Lee's powerful range and delivery, contributing to the song's memorable and iconic sound.
